Version 0.31: This article is up to date for the latest stable release of Dungeon Crawl Stone Soup.
Name Tower shield
Size to wear Medium, Large, Giant
Shield Value 13
Base shield penalty 15
Maximum Enchantment +8
Grants nothing
Time to Wear 5
Maximum Blocks 4
A large piece of wood and metal, to be strapped on one arm for defence. It is cumbersome to wear, and impedes the evasion, spellcasting ability, and attack speed of an unskilled wearer. These penalties will be reduced and eventually eliminated with increased Shields skill.

The largest of the shields, tower shields provide high SH, but with significant penalties. High Shields skill and/or strength can reduce these. While wielding a tower shield, you can block a maximum of 4 attacks per turn. They are too large for Spriggans or Kobolds to use at all.

Egos

They can be found with the following egos:

Shield egos are relatively rare. Of the egos, reflection and protection are the most common. You can occasionally find cold resistance and fire resistance in Ice caves and Volcanos, respectively.

History

  • Prior to 0.31, shields did not have a maximum number of blocks per turn. Instead, the more blocks you made per turn, the less likely the next block was to be made.
  • Prior to 0.28, tower shields had a base EV penalty of 5, negated completely by 25 Shields skill.
  • Tower shields were known as "large shields" until 0.25.
